Troubleshooting Questions and Answers:

Q1: Why is my Canon K10446 printer not printing at all?
A1: There could be several reasons for this issue. Firstly, make sure that the printer is properly connected to the power source and turned on. Check for any error messages or blinking lights on the printer. Ensure that there is enough ink in the cartridges and that they are properly installed. Additionally, check the print queue on your computer and make sure there are no pending print jobs or errors.

Q2: How can I resolve paper jam issues with my Canon K10446 printer?
A2: Paper jams are a common problem with printers. To troubleshoot this issue, first, turn off the printer and disconnect it from the power source. Open all the printer covers and carefully remove any jammed paper, avoiding tearing it. Check the paper tray for any misaligned or overloaded paper. After clearing the jam, close all the covers securely and reconnect the printer. Test the printer by printing a sample document.

Q3: My Canon K10446 printer is producing faded or blurry prints. What should I do?
A3: Blurred or faded prints usually indicate low ink levels or clogged print heads. Start by checking the ink levels and replace any empty cartridges. If the ink levels are sufficient, perform a print head cleaning process through the printer's software or control panel. This will help remove any clogs that may affect the print quality. It is also recommended to align the print heads using the printer's software to ensure optimal print output.
